Theater Technical Director (Part Time)
POSITION SUMMARY
The Technical Director’s primary focus and responsibility is to help support theater rentals and Saint John’s three fully staged productions in two different theatres. The Robert R. Jay Performing Arts Center hosts the majority of events with 350 seats, a mechanized orchestra pit, and a manual counterweight system. The 100-seat Black Box Theatre hosts smaller productions and features a tension grid and a completely flexible space.
Responsibilities include planning, scheduling, engineering, executing, and supervising to ensure the safe, efficient, and timely production of all performance events. Working in collaboration with other school staff, the Technical Director plays a key role in cultivating a culture that is positive, efficient, inclusive, educational, and collaborative. This is a 12-month, part-time position. Flexibility to work nights and weekends with a varying shift schedule is required.
Most weekends host at least one event. The position averages 20 hours per week, with the exception of vacation and holiday weeks. Additional hours may be available given the requirements of a particular week. This is a non-exempt, non-benefits position that reports directly to the Theatre Coordinator.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ES Facilities Rental- Act as the in-house technician for theatre rentals on campus, executing technical functions and facilities needs as required.
- Act as the day‑of‑rental liaison for theatre rentals, maintaining a safe and positive rental experience throughout the facility.
- Prepare the theatre and related spaces for rentals, per pre‑arranged needs (signage, lobby setup, etc.)
- Assist in processing tech‑specific requests and conversations pre‑rental.
- Coordinate with the Theatre Coordinator post‑rental for appropriate closeout.
- Collaborate with the Buildings and Grounds Department on a safe and successful rental experience for the school and the renter.
- Assist in overseeing and executing all technical aspects for at least three full‑scale high school productions (typically including one proscenium musical, one proscenium play, and one black box play) and one middle school black box play. This could include design in one or more areas of technical theatre.
- Provide technical support for additional Fine Arts Department events, including concerts, festivals, and art installations. (8 over the academic year)
- Provide tech support for other school events in the theatre spaces.
- Assist in training and supervising the student crew in the scene shop and theatre.
- Engage in the recruitment and retention of student crew.
- Be a positive collaborator within the Fine Arts Department to sustain and continue the growth of the overall Fine Arts Program.
- Assist in providing yearly and ongoing maintenance of all theatre facilities and equipment. This includes, but is not limited to, stages, houses, scene shops, dressing rooms, lighting, sound, and projection systems.
